			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img title="magic-trick" src="http://c810422.r22.cf2.rackcd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/02/magic-trick.gif" alt="" width="125" height="125" align="right" />A few weeks ago I mentioned <a title="Gartner Magic Quadrant Research"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2012/01/25/why-i-sometimes-dont-trust-gartner-magic-quadrant-research/" target="_blank">some of my concerns</a> about the ever-growing Gartner Magic Quadrant research effort. Now, it&#8217;s time for me to reverse course &#8212; just a little &#8212; because I&#8217;m very curious about the new Gartner Client Management Tools Magic Quadrant research. The research includes <a title="Kaseya" href="http://www.kaseya.com" target="_blank">Kaseya</a> &#8212; but it stops short of covering additional MSP-centric software companies that offer remote monitoring and management (RMM) platforms. Here&#8217;s some perspective.</p>
<p>For inclusion in the Magic Quadrant for Client Management Tools, Gartner says vendor solutions were considered based on the following functions:</p>
<ul>
<li>Data/Settings Migration;</li>
<li>Inventory;</li>
<li>OS Deployment;</li>
<li>Patch Management;</li>
<li>Remote Control;</li>
<li>Software Usage;</li>
<li>SW Packaging &amp; Distribution;</li>
<li>Power Management.</li>
<li>Mobile Device Management was another component, along with Application and Desktop Virtualization.</li>
</ul>
<h3>Who&#8217;s Included?</h3>
<p>That lengthy list pretty much describes the remote management capabilities that VARs and MSPs require. The Gartner report covers such technology companies as:</p>
<ul>
<li>Absolute Software</li>
<li>BMC Software</li>
<li>CA Technologies</li>
<li>Dell Kace</li>
<li>FrontRange</li>
<li>HP</li>
<li>IBM</li>
<li>Kaseya</li>
<li>LANDesk</li>
<li>Matrix42</li>
<li>Microsoft</li>
<li>Novell</li>
<li>Numara (now owned by BMC Software)</li>
<li>Symantec</li>
</ul>
<p>Gartner organizes those vendors into this Magic Quadrant grid:</p>
<p><img class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-29075" title="gartner magic quadrant for client management tools" src="http://c810422.r22.cf2.rackcd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/02/gartner-magic-quadrant-for-client-management-tools-271x300.png" alt="" width="271" height="300" /></p>
<h3>How About SMB Remote Management Tools?</h3>
<p>Alas, many MSP-centric software providers aren&#8217;t covered in the Client Management Tools report. I&#8217;m curious to know if Gartner has a separate report or Magic Quadrant for SMB remote monitoring and management tools, in particular.</p>
<p>Of the vendors listed above, only Kaseya and Microsoft (Windows Intune) have SMB-centric solutions, according to Gartner. And Kaseya is the only vendor mentioned as to having a managed services provider (MSP) focus.</p>
<h3>Slightly Wrong on Kaseya?</h3>
<p>Also, I don&#8217;t exactly agree with Gartner&#8217;s analysis of Kaseya, which states:</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;Kaseya is a relatively new player in the client management space. The company has existed since 2000, but has focused mainly on selling its product through managed service providers, rather than directly to IT organizations. The company has shifted its focus in the last two years, and is now used by IT organizations to manage their internal environments.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>Huh? I believe Kaseya has sold direct into IT organizations for at least five years. (MSPmentor launched in beta in September 2007; I didn&#8217;t track the market before that point.) I also believe Kaseya lost a bit of its focus on the MSP market in 2010, but began to sharpen its MSP focus again in mid- to late-2011.</p>
<h3>Gartner&#8217;s Conclusions  on Kaseya</h3>
<p>Gartner praises Kaseya in three areas and questions the company in three areas.</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>The praise includes:</strong> Applause for Kaseya&#8217;s SaaS approach on inventory and patch management; mobile device management for Apple iOS and Android; and extensions like PC backup and system performance monitoring.</li>
<li><strong>The cautions include:</strong> Immature Mac management capabilities; lack of application virtualization support (Microsoft App-V and VMware ThinApp) and potentially weak reporting capabilities.</li>
</ul>
<h3>Remote Monitoring and Management (RMM) Requires Coverage</h3>
<p>I don&#8217;t always agree with the Gartner Magic Quadrant. And I worry about all the &#8220;hype&#8221; about which vendors are in the Magic Quadrant. But it would be great to see a list of MSP-centric software companies, along with strengths and cautions listed for each platform.</p>
<p>Does such a Magic Quadrant exist for RMM (remote monitoring and management) software providers?</p>
<p>(Side note: The Gartner Client Management Tools Magic Quadrant replaces the Magic Quadrant for PC Configuration Life Cycle Management due to the emergence of mobile device and Mac management needs. Smartphones, tablets, Macs, virtual desktops and virtual applications all represent emerging targets of management.)</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Just under a month after <a title="Photizo Acquires Lyra: Managed Document Services Research" href="photizo-acquires-lyra-managed-document-services-research">acquiring Lyra Research</a>, the <a title="Photizo Group Research and Consulting" href="http://www.photizogroup.com/" target="_blank">Photizo Group</a> has released an update and roadmap research study on the European managed print services (MPS) sector. Among its most significant findings, the managed print services research and consulting firm predicts that the European MPS market will be the world&#8217;s largest MPS market, in terms of number of companies entering into MPS contracts, by 2013. Europe is already second only to the United States in overall MPS revenues.</p>
<p>In its published Research entitled <em><a title="2011 European MPS Market Update and Roadmap" href="http://www.photizogroup.com/research/research/market-reports/2011-european-mps-market-update-roadmap/" target="_blank">2011 European MPS Market Update and Roadmap</a>, the </em>Photizo Group estimates that approximately 5,000 brand new MPS contract opportunities will emerge this year for MPS solution providers to bid for. The Group also gave three specific reasons for why the European MPS market will grow so rapidly in 2012 and 2013.</p>
<ol>
<li>The development of the MPS channel in Europe</li>
<li>Strong European outsourcing trends</li>
<li>European businesses are beginning to spend more money on IT solutions</li>
</ol>
<p>The report goes on to say that the European market is, and will continue to, steer away from &#8220;traditional purchase models&#8221; and towards MPS. That, according to Photizo, will force manufacturers to adjust their business models to make up for the loss in revenue from traditional hardware solutions.</p>
<p>The study is line with MSPmentor&#8217;s prediction a few months back that <a title="2012: MDS, MDM to Take Center Stage"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/12/28/2012-mds-mdm-to-take-center-stage/">Managed Document Services (MDS) would take center stage</a> as far as the most in-demand managed service, along with mobile device management (MDM).</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img title="gartner magic quadrant" src="http://c810422.r22.cf2.rackcd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2012/01/gartner-magic-quadrant-300x240.jpg" alt="" width="225" height="179" align="right" />Gartner has created one heck of a brand with its <a title="Gartner Magic Quadrant" href="http://www.gartner.com/technology/research/methodologies/research_mq.jsp" target="_blank">Gartner Magic Quadrant</a> research. Hundreds of vendors scramble to qualify for the Magic Quadrant &#8212; which identifies top technology companies in dozens of different markets. CIOs, in turn, often use Gartner&#8217;s Magic Quadrant research to help select IT products and services. Sounds great &#8212; but some of Gartner&#8217;s Magic Quadrant Leader picks make me scratch my head. Here&#8217;s one example&#8230;</p>
<p>Gartner has placed <a title="CSC" href="http://www.csc.com" target="_blank">CSC</a> (Computer Sciences Corp.) in  the &#8220;Leaders&#8221; quadrant of a new report called &#8220;Magic Quadrant for Communications Outsourcing and Professional Services.&#8221; The report apparently examines 19 vendors of IT services, and it includes coverage of the managed services market.</p>
<p>CSC issued a <a title="CSC and Gartner Magic Quadrant" href="http://www.marketwatch.com/story/csc-positioned-in-leaders-quadrant-of-leading-industry-analyst-firms-communications-outsourcing-and-professional-services-report-2012-01-25" target="_blank">press release</a> celebrating the Magic Quadrant Leader news. It quoted Nick Wilkinson, global president, market and product strategy, CSC Managed Services Sector. Wilkinson may be a sharp guy. And CSC may be making progress in the managed services market&#8230;.</p>
<h3>A Reality Check</h3>
<p>&#8230; But am I the only guy who recalls CSC&#8217;s managed services mess &#8212; which triggered CSC earnings problems, shareholder angst, and management changes in 2011?</p>
<p>Check CSC&#8217;s <a title="CSC Managed Services Setbacks"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/09/16/csc-replaces-managed-it-services-leader-after-msp-setbacks/">SEC filings</a> and you&#8217;ll see the company suffered key setbacks in its managed IT services business in 2011. The setbacks forced CSC to make management changes, basically sending the head of the company&#8217;s managed services business into early retirement.</p>
<p>In its Q2 2012 earnings results (announced Nov. 9, 2011), CSC CEO Michael Laphen mentioned numerous strong areas within the company. But he also conceded CSC&#8217;s problems in the managed services market. He said: &#8220;With respect to the bottom line, MSS [Managed Services Sector] is a turnaround story and as previously announced we have made several organization and process changes aimed at accelerating improvements.&#8221;</p>
<h3>Gartner Applies Some Magic</h3>
<p>Fast forward to the present, and Gartner is celebrating CSC&#8217;s IT services and managed services expertise.</p>
<p>I have not read the Magic Quadrant for Communications Outsourcing and Professional Services report. But to understand its true value in this case, simply read Gartner&#8217;s own disclaimer:</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;About the Gartner Magic Quadrant: Gartner does not endorse any vendor, product or service depicted in our research publications, and does not advise technology users to select only those vendors with the highest ratings. Gartner research publications consist of the opinions of Gartner&#8217;s research organization and should not be construed as statements of fact. Gartner disclaims all warranties, expressed or implied, with respect to this research, including any warranties of merchantability or fitness for a particular purpose.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>Sounds like the Magic Quadrant is worth everything&#8230; and nothing.</p>
<h3>CSC&#8217;s Updated Managed Services Performance</h3>
<p>As for CSC &#8212; the company is set to announce Q3 results on February 8, 2012. Back in November 2011, it sounded like CSC was making real progress with the MSS (managed services sector) turnaround.</p>
<p>On the <a title="CSC Earnings Call" href="http://seekingalpha.com/article/306686-computer-sciences-ceo-discusses-q2-2012-results-earnings-call-transcript">November 2011 earnings call</a>, CSC CEO Michael Laphen said:</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;As previously reported, MSS operating margin performance, although improved from the first quarter, continues to be a drag on the company&#8217;s performance and the primary contributor to the reduction in our guidance numbers. As part of our remediation plan to return to acceptable levels of margin performance, we put new leadership in charge of the MSS business, including a dedicated senior executive to focus exclusively on operations and delivery. To speed and ensure the remedy of the delivery issues occurring in the Nordics regions, we&#8217;ve assembled and insured a seasoned team into that region to manage necessary corrective plans and actions. MSS&#8217;s previously identified startup issue has progressed to a contract resolution. We anticipate that our collective remediation actions should result in operating margin improvement over the second half and into next fiscal year.</p>
<p>With respect to new business, the Managed Services segment had a strong quarter, with $2.6 billion in bookings. At the half, MSS recognized a 55% increase in bookings compared to the first half of fiscal year &#8217;11. Key MSS awards in Q2 includes Ingalls Shipbuilding, ArcelorMittal and a global multi-brand products manufacturer, all of which are new logos for CSC.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>That sounds promising, but we&#8217;ll get the updated views in the February 8, 2012, earnings call.</p>
<h3>The Bottom Line</h3>
<p>Gartner suggests CSC is a leader in IT outsourcing and managed services. CSC concedes the company&#8217;s managed services business hit bumps and has been executing &#8220;remediation actions.&#8221;</p>
<p>So which view is more accurate?</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a title="Photizo Group Research and Consulting" href="http://www.photizogroup.com/" target="_blank">Photizo Group</a>, a managed print services research and consulting firm, has acquired <a title="Lyra Research Digital Imaging Authority" href="http://www.lyra.com/lh3m.nsf/Home" target="_blank">Lyra Research</a>, a research and consulting company that has strong ties to the international imaging industry.</p>
<p>This is the latest in a <a title="MSP Mergers and Acquisitions"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/mergers-acquisitions/" target="_blank">growing list of acquisitions</a> within the managed services market since since the start of 2012. Financial terms of the Photizo Group-Lyra deal were not disclosed.</p>
<p>The deal seems to reinforce MSPmentor&#8217;s belief that the managed document services (MDS) and managed print services (MPS) sectors are <a title="2012: MDS, MDM To Take Center Stage"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/12/28/2012-mds-mdm-to-take-center-stage/">sure to ramp up in 2012</a>. And when it does, Photizo Group is preparing itself to be the leader in MDS and managed print services MPS research, even as Garner Inc. and International Data Corp. (IDC) <a title="Managed Print Services: HP, Lexmark, Xerox Claim Victory"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/12/23/idc-releases-marketscape-report-for-managed-print-services/">release their own research</a> on the international state of MDS.</p>
<p>Photizo Group has had its research fingerprints all over the MPS and MDS markets even before the sector recently caught fire. The research and consulting firm <a title="Photizo Group MPS Conference" href="http://www.photizogroup.com/conference/" target="_blank">hosts MPS conferences internationally</a> and releases numerous MDS research documents.</p>
<p>But one of Photizo&#8217;s recently released research studies offers a little insight into this recent Lyra acquisition, if you read between the lines. It&#8217;s entitled <em><a title="Photizo Group 2011 European MPS Market Update and Roadmap" href="http://www.photizogroup.com/research/research/market-reports/2011-european-mps-market-update-roadmap/" target="_blank">2011 European MPS Market and Roadmap</a></em>, and it included two key predictions relevant to the company&#8217;s Lyra Research acquisition.</p>
<ol>
<li><strong>The European MPS market will be the largest MPS Market by 2013, based on revenue size.</strong></li>
<li><strong>The European MPS market is one of the most diverse and fragmented regions for the imaging industry.</strong></li>
</ol>
<p>The first is significant because Lyra Research has a physical presence in five different international regions: the United States, Japan, Korea, China and, yes, Europe. And if you&#8217;ve been keeping up you know that the second is significant because Lyra is an established player in the imaging industry and can help make analytical sense of Europe&#8217;s supposed fragmented and diverse MPS market.</p>
<p>As far as the logistics of the acquisition, both will keep their own brands and individual conferences that they host intact through at least 2012. Photizo and Lyra plan to evaluate how to potentially combine their events in 2013.</p>
<p>Photizo Group has been striving to further accelerate its growth over the past two years. The company <a title="Managed Print: Photizo Receives $1.73 Million Investment " href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2010/07/21/managed-print-photizo-receives-1-73-million-investment/">raised $1.73 million in investment funding</a> from Meritus Ventures to add more staff and expand its global coverage of MDS back in July 2010, even when most managed services providers (MSPs) were still not buying into MDS.</p>
<p>In fact, only 20 percent of  the top MSPs were offering managed print services at the time, according to our <a title="MSPmentor 100 Survey"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/top-100-msps/">MSPmentor 100 Survey</a>. Today, that figure is closer to 30 percent.</p>
<p>So where does Photizo go from here? Earlier this month <a title="As Brazil's Economy Grows, So Does Managed Services opportunity"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2012/01/06/as-brazils-economy-grows-so-does-managed-services-opportunity/">Photizo projected</a> that India will have the fastest growing MPS market in 2012, followed by Brazil&#8217;s MPS market &#8212; which the research firm projects will grow by 49 percent annually through 2014. My best guess is to look for Photizo to use more of its investment dollars to either expand its research into one of these two regions or into one of the other regions in which Lyra has an established, physical presence.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img title="Tablet Drawing" src="http://c810422.r22.cf2.rackcd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/12/Tablet-Drawing.png" alt="Tablet Sketch " width="128" height="128" align="right" />Small and midsize businesses (SMBs) apparently have growing plans for tablet computers and Apple iPad purchases in 2012, according to <a title="NPD Market Research" href="https://www.npd.com/wps/portal/npd/us/home/!ut/p/c5/04_SB8K8xLLM9MSSzPy8xBz9CP0os3g3b1NTS98QY0N_01AjA08PS3ePIEsDIwNLE30v_aj0nPwkoMpwkF6zeJPgkABTT0tjA3d3L2cDT6MQQ8eQ4GBDCzdziLwBDuBooO_nkZ-bql-QHRxk4aioCAAWAr0i/dl3/d3/L2dBISEvZ0FBIS9nQSEh/" target="_blank">The NPD Group</a>, a consumer market research firm. For managed services providers, SMB tablet spending plans for 2012 reinforce the need for proactive mobile device management (MDM) strategies, MSPmentor believes.</p>
<p>The NDP Group&#8217;s <a title="NPD Group Third Quarter SMB Technology Monitor" href="https://www.npd.com/wps/portal/npd/us/news/pressreleases/pr_111229" target="_blank">third quarter SMB Technology Monitor</a> study found that nearly 75 percent of U.S. small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) plan to buy tablets in 2012. That&#8217;s a bump from second quarter results which found that 68 planned to do so. The tablet of choice for most of these SMBs? You guessed it. The <a title="Is Apple Launching the iPad 3 on Steve Jobs' Birthday?" href="http://www.thevarguy.com/2011/12/27/is-apple-launching-the-ipad-3-on-steve-jobs-birthday/">Apple iPad</a>.</p>
<p>The NPD Group&#8217;s study included U.S. SMBs with 1,000 employees or less. The average SMB is planning to spend roughly $21,000 on tablets throughout $21,000, according to the report. But the amount varies by company size as smaller SMBs plan to spend almost $10,000 less than SMBs right around the 1,000 employee cutoff line. Here&#8217;s how the spending figures break down based on company size.</p>
<ul>
<li>SMBs with under 50 employees plan to spend $1,912 on tablets in 2012.</li>
<li>SMBs with 50 &#8211; 200 employees plan to spend $10,122 on tablets in 2012.</li>
<li>SMBs with 201 &#8211; 500 employees plan to spend $27,031 on tablets in 2012.</li>
<li>SMBs with 501 &#8211; 999 employees plan to spend $38,749 on tablets in 2012.</li>
</ul>
<p>If the survey results hold true, it will be a welcomed development for mobile device management (MDM) providers. Up Just a few days ago <a title="MSPmentor Managed Services &amp; MSP News Blog"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/">MSPmentor</a> predicted that the <a title="2012: MDS, MDM to Take Center Stage"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/12/28/2012-mds-mdm-to-take-center-stage/">MDM space will be one of two managed services sectors to expand the most in 2012</a>, along with managed document services (MDS). But up until now MDM software providers have focused mainly on large enterprise customers because enterprises have more mobile devices connecting to their networks. If SMBs start spending more on tablets and other mobile devices, the ever-growing list of MDM software providers will have a new market share to compete for in 2012. Stay tuned.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Talk about jumping on a crowded bandwagon. When International Data Corp. unveiled its <a title="IDC MarketScape" href="http://www.idc.com/MarketScape/index.jsp" target="_blank">MarketScape</a> study of the managed print services (MPS) market, Xerox, Hewlett-Packard and Lexmark each claimed MPS victories. The IDC MarketScape study reminds MSPmentor of  Gartner Inc.&#8217;s <a title="Gartner Magic Quadrant for Managed Print Services Worldwide" href="http://www.gartner.com/DisplayDocument?doc_cd=219329" target="_blank">Magic Quadrant for Managed Print Services Worldwide</a>. Each time new study results surface, multiple technology companies stand up and attempt to dominate the spotlight.</p>
<p>IDC&#8217;s MarketScape reports give an overview of the competitive suppliers in a given market based on both qualitative and quantitative data. The reports aim to give a clear view of each vendor&#8217;s products, service offerings, capabilities and strategies, current and future success factors and strengths and weaknesses of each company.</p>
<p>And after all that research, the IDC came to the same conclusion in December as Gartner did back in October: <a title="Xerox Corporation Document Management" href="http://www.xerox.com/" target="_blank">Xerox Corp.</a> leads the MPS market. But here&#8217;s the twist: Both HP and Lexmark also issued press releases claiming victories in their own way.</p>
<p>Still, the report listed two main reasons why Xerox earned the top spot: its support for small and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) through its Partner Print Services, and its commitment to helping businesses do more than reduce printing costs, such as streamline print operations and improve company efficiencies.</p>
<p>In a prepared statement, IDC Research Director Holly Muscolino said:  &#8220;Xerox&#8217;s high scores indicate that the companies seeking MPS want a partner with market experience and depth of approach to ensure long-term results. Consistent global delivery capabilities are a key differentiator for Xerox, and they continue to build out their infrastructure for global support, including support for indirect channel partners.&#8221;</p>
<p>That&#8217;s good news for managed services providers (MSPs), some of whom are trying to build MPS revenue streams.</p>
<p>Back at Xerox, the company achieved multiple managed print milestones this year. It partnered with <a title="Managed Print Services: Office Depot, Xerox Partner in Europe"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/03/09/managed-print-services-office-depot-xerox-partner-in-europe/">Office Depot</a> and <a title="BT, Xerox Win Managed Print Services Deal"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/06/15/bt-xerox-to-offer-sandwell-managed-print-services/">BT</a> to offer MPS services in Europe, helped U.S. <a title="Ohio College Saves Money with Xerox Managed Print Services"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/07/27/onio-college-saves-money-with-xerox-managed-print-services/">campuses save money</a> with its MPS solutions, debuted it <a title="Xerox Debuts Free Mobile Print, Wireless MFP"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/10/12/xerox-debuts-free-mobile-print-wireless-mfp/">free mobile print solution</a> and signed a five-year <a title="Xerox, British Airways Sign Managed Print Services Agreement"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/11/18/xerox-british-airways-sign-managed-print-services-agreement/">MPS deal with British Airways</a>.</p>
<p>The IDC MarketScape report also identified <a title="Ricoh Launches Managed Document Services (MDS) 2.0"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/11/01/ricoh-launches-managed-document-services-mds-2-0/">Ricoh Company</a>, <a title="HP Promotes Managed Print Services to Channel Partners"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/09/09/hewlett-packard-announces-hp-partner-managed-print-services/">Hewlett-Packard (HP)</a>, <a title="Toshiba, Lexmark Push Managed Print Services Forward"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/08/17/toshiba-lexmark-push-managed-print-services-forward/">Lexmark</a> and others as leaders in the MPS space.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img title="2112 Group Larry Walsh" src="http://c810422.r22.cf2.rackcd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/12/2112-Group-Larry-Walsh.png" alt="" width="124" height="33" align="right" />Many managed services providers continue to hurt themselves with poor pricing practices and lack of price integrity, according to a new <a title="The 2112 Group" href="http://the2112group.com/" target="_blank">2112 Group</a> research report sponsored by <a title="N-able" href="http://www.n-able.com" target="_blank">N-able Technologies</a> and <a title="NetEnrich" href="http://netenrich.com" target="_blank">NetEnrich</a>. Generally speaking, MSPmentor believes the report&#8217;s conclusion is on the mark.</p>
<p>Similar to the &#8220;<a title="Managed Services Pricing"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2008/08/04/how-not-to-market-your-managed-services/">race to the bottom</a>&#8221; pricing discussion, 2112 President and CEO Larry Walsh says &#8220;poor pricing practices&#8221; are &#8220;stripping away MSP value and violating price integrity.&#8221; True, many MSPs compete on price and spend far too much time discussing commodity-oriented fees for remote monitoring. But I do believe there&#8217;s hope for the industry and plenty of MSPs are avoiding the commodity pricing game.</p>
<h3>Smart Moves</h3>
<p>A few examples of success: Numerous MSPs that participate in the <a title="TruMethods" href="http://www.trumethods.com" target="_blank">TruMethods</a> coaching and peer group organization say they charge as much as <a title="TruMethods Per User Pricing Model for MSPs"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/06/14/per-user-vs-per-device-prices-the-managed-services-debate-is-ending/">$100 to $150 per user</a> per month for all-in managed services, shifting away from <a title="Managed Services per device pricing"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/11/29/managing-services-pricing-models-am-i-just-plain-wrong/">per-device pricing</a>. And some of the TruMethods members, such as <a title="masterIT" href="http://www.master-it.com/index.php" target="_blank">masterIT</a>, now practice per engagement pricing &#8212; basically charging a flat fee that blankets an entire office location.</p>
<p>Meanwhile, organizations like <a title="Service Leadership Inc" href="http://www.service-leadership.com/company/" target="_blank">Service Leadership Inc.</a> have helped MSPs to truly pinpoint their cost of services while blending product sales, project fees and managed services fees into mixed revenue streams.</p>
<h3>Here Come the Trunk Slammers</h3>
<p>But as more resellers try to transition into the MSP market, there are numerous examples of MSPs introducing aggressive pricing without fully analyzing monthly costs and potential profit margins. To combat that problem, N-able, NetEnrich and 2112 Group have been hosting webinars and producing research, such as the latest 2112 Group report &#8212; which is available to N-able and NetEnich partners via the vendors&#8217; respective websites.</p>
<p>N-able specializes in remote monitoring and management (RMM) software for MSPs. NetEnrich promotes &#8220;closet to cloud&#8221; services to MSPs, and is best known for its NOC (network operations center) services. The companies work closely with each other and the <a title="Ingram Micro Cloud" href="http://www.ingrammicrocloud.com" target="_blank">Ingram Micro Cloud</a> initiative, which attempts to help VARs and MSPs source cloud and managed services solutions.</p>
<p>Side note: Walsh, a veteran of <a title="Ziff Davis Enterprise" href="http://www.ziffdavisenterprise.com" target="_blank">Ziff Davis Enterprise</a>, <a title="UBM Channel" href="http://www.ubmchannel.com/about-us/index.htm;jsessionid=eCl2ntq7W3-d9OTRly8PUA**.ecappj03" target="_blank">UBM Channel</a> and <a title="TechTarget" href="http://www.techtarget.com" target="_blank">TechTarget</a>, also is a big Rush fan. Hence, the <a title="Rush 2112" href="http://www.billboard.com/news/geddy-lee-talks-rush-legacy-moving-pictures-1005608552.story#/news/geddy-lee-talks-rush-legacy-moving-pictures-1005608552.story" target="_blank">2112 reference</a> in his company name.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img title="Virtela Logo" src="http://c810422.r22.cf2.rackcdn.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/12/Virtela-Logo.jpg" alt="Virtela Company Logo" width="50" height="50" align="right" /><a title="Virtela Global Managed Network, Security &amp; Cloud Services Company" href="http://www.virtela.net/" target="_blank">Virtela</a>, a cloud-based mobile device management (MDM) provider, continues to evolve to address customer trends. The latest focus area involves management services for Apple iOS, Google Android, tablets and smartphones in corporate environments. Here&#8217;s what&#8217;s driving the effort.</p>
<p>Virtela began as a managed network services provider but added managed security services to its offering roughly five years ago when its customers began asking for such a service. And when its mid-market to large enterprise customer base began asking about the cloud, Virtela added on a managed cloud services offering two years later. It&#8217;s this type of flexible strategy that has helped Virtela build 50 data centers internationally and serve mid-market and enterprise customers in over 190 countries.</p>
<p>When I wanted to get a sense of the MDM trends in the big business sector, I interviewed Virtela Vice President of Marketing Liza Adams. She pointed to growing corporate support for Apple iOS and Android devices, riding the BYOD (Bring Your Own Device) trend.</p>
<h3>Virtela&#8217;s Strategy</h3>
<p>And true to its tradition, Adams said Virtela is adjusting it strategy to embrace the devices. For starters, Virtela recently announced support for the new iOS platform &#8212; just like all the other scores of MDM competitors today. But according to Adams, the reasons that Virtela&#8217;s MDM solution is unique is two-fold.</p>
<ol>
<li><strong>Virtela ESC </strong>enables local compliance and is a &#8220;proven platform&#8221; for IT services; and</li>
<li><strong>VirtelaView </strong>offers customers a single window to manage all of mobile devices on its network. That includes configuration and provisioning and control access to resources and applications.</li>
</ol>
<p>Virtela&#8217;s MDM solution also protects corporate data with application white list and blacklist controls, device locator, remote and selective wipe and other features. All of this to solve what the company has identified as the top four mobile device IT challenges: management, security, cost control and compliance.</p>
<p>Virtela launched its <a title="Mobile Device Management: Virtela Protects Smartphones, Tablets"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/04/25/virtela-takes-the-lead-on-mobile-cloud-computing-management/">global MDM solution</a> back in April 2011. At the time we questioned whether MSPs can safeguard smart phones and tablets. So far the answer has been &#8216;Yes,&#8221; as far as Virtela is concerned. Adams said Virtela&#8217;s biggest competition has been companies trying to manage devices on their own.</p>
<p>But as <a title="ProfitLine Telecom Expense Management" href="http://www.profitline.com/index_telecom_management.asp" target="_blank">ProfitLine</a> executives Eric Januszko and Kathleen Glass told us last week, there&#8217;s a cutoff point where <a title="BYOD Requires Enterprise Awareness, ProfitLine Execs Say" href="http://www.mspmentor.net/2011/12/09/byod-requires-enterprise-awareness-profitline-execs-say/">MDM becomes too complex</a> for companies to do on their own. It looks like Virtela has found that point as well. We&#8217;ll see if other MDM providers or MSPs follow suit.</p>
